- Civic Auditorium lighting once provided by 48 balcony incandescent 120 watt lamps is now provided by 14 watt LEDs. - This saves energy costs and reduces energy consumption. - News release June 25, 2013 For more information: Mary Waggoner, Director of Communications, 425-385-4040 New lights at Everett Civic Auditorium Savings estimated to total $7,517 per year and 81,956 KWH per year District maintenance staff recently replaced the lights at Everett Civic Auditorium – a community performance facility owned by the district and used by the public and Everett High School. - Replacing the old incandescent lamps with LED will reduce electrical costs and the labor involved to replace incandesc...
